AI Summary
-
Requires all Hawaii government entities that issue building permits to establish a self-certification process for behind-the-meter, customer-sited solar and energy storage systems, allowing immediate project commencement upon application submission by licensed professionals
-
Permits must be issued and closed within 30 days of application submittal when self-certification requirements are met, with inspections conducted remotely using photos and videos via "offline field reports"
-
Exempts behind-the-meter solar distributed energy resource systems from FEMA No-Rise/No-Impact declaration requirements when installed on existing structures without creating additional flood zone obstruction
-
Excludes the value of solar and storage systems from FEMA flood zone valuation calculations
-
Takes effect July 1, 2025, amending Chapter 196 of Hawaii Revised Statutes to support the state's goal of 100% renewable energy by December 31, 2045
